1. Overview of German Driving Licenses
In Germany, driving licenses are regulated by the Federal Motor Transport Authority (Kraftfahrt-Bundesamt or KBA). The primary classifications of driving licenses are divided into various classes, each appropriate for different types of automobiles. The license not just enables one to drive in Germany but is also acknowledged throughout the European Union.

3. The Application Process
The process for obtaining a German driving license usually includes the following steps:
Choose a Driving School: Selecting a trusted driving school is vital. Look for schools with favorable reviews and qualified instructors.

Enroll and Attend Theory Classes: Theory classes cover vital topics, including roadway rules, traffic signs, and driving techniques. Many classes are offered in German, however some schools offer direction in English and other languages.
Pass the Theory Exam: Once the theory classes are finished, prospects need to pass a composed theoretical exam. This exam generally consists of multiple-choice questions.
Practical Training: After passing the theory examination, prospects should finish a set number of useful driving lessons, which can differ based on the license class they are pursuing.
Pass the Practical Exam: Following the completion of useful training, prospects must take a practical driving test.
Submit Application: Upon passing both exams, candidates can submit their application for the driving license to the regional licensing authority (Führerscheinstelle).

2. Can I drive with a foreign driving license in Germany?
Yes, you can drive with a foreign driving license for up to six months. After this duration, you require to get a German driving license.

4. What if I stop working the driving test?
You can retake the driving test after a designated waiting duration, which is typically at least 2 weeks.
